Which event is most likely to be considered a normative age-graded influence on development?

Social Studies
1 answer:
lilavasa [31]2 years ago
8 0

The events that are most likely to be considered a normative age-graded influence on development are marriage and retirement

<h3>What is a normative age-graded influence on development?</h3>

This refers to the various things that cause changes in the lifestyle of a person and can be biological or environmental.

Hence, we can see that when a person gets married, he undergoes a normative age-graded change as his lifestyle and habits change, the same thing happens when someone retires.

After the Cold War, West Berlin was controlled by who
spayn [35]

Answer: West Berlin was formally controlled by the Western Allies and was entirely surrounded by the Soviet-controlled East Berlin and East Germany. West Berlin had great symbolic significance during the Cold War, as it was widely considered by westerners an "island of freedom".
